About Walter Philipp

Walter Philipp is a scholar working on Mathematical Physics, Theoretical Computer Science and Algebra and Number Theory, having authored 97 papers that have together received 2.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Probability and Risk Models (28 papers), Stochastic processes and financial applications (19 papers), Stochastic processes and statistical mechanics (14 papers), Mathematical Dynamics and Fractals (12 papers), Mathematical Approximation and Integration (10 papers), Analytic Number Theory Research (8 papers), Advanced Banach Space Theory (8 papers) and Quantum Mechanics and Applications (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Mathematical Physics (1.0k citations), Statistics and Probability (568 citations) and Finance (657 citations). Walter Philipp has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Austria. Frequent co-authors include William Stout, I. Berkés, Michael T. Lacey, K. Hess, Herold Dehling, Manfred Denker, J. Kuelbs, R. M. Dudley, Manfred Denker and Ditlev Monrad. Their work appears in journals such as Probability Theory and Related Fields, The Annals of Probability, Transactions of the American Mathematical Society,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Duke Mathematical Journal.
